Filling unit and blow molders
The Cortellazzi Fintec VEGA 40.70.10 isobaric filling monoblock 1998 handles carbonated products while maintaining constant pressure during the filling process. As a result, the system preserves CO2 content and prevents product loss. Two separate blow molding machines feed the containers. A Sidel SBO8 from 1999 ensures continuous high efficiency production, while a Kosme KSB-4000 from 1998 serves as a backup or support unit. In addition, both machines allow quick format changes and stable operation under load.
Carbonator and CO2 management
The Cortellazzi Kristal Mix 1998 controls carbonation and saturates the product with CO2. Consequently, the unit ensures consistency and stability throughout the filling phase. Notably, it also supports fine tuning of pressure and temperature parameters.

Initial Processing Phase
The process begins with a receiving tank PIERALISI EFFE 3, where the olives enter the line. Immediately after, a feeding pump PIERALISI 2 Cv transfers the product from the tank to the crusher. This pump, which has a new stator, operates in like-new condition and is paired with a 140-liter stainless steel tank. Moreover, the pump design supports stable and continuous flow. It feeds the olives into the crusher PIERALISI EFFE 3, which features a twin-screw system with cycloidal gears. Therefore, it ensures efficient and uniform paste production. In this way, it prepares the raw material for malaxing.
Malaxing and Pasta Handling
After crushing, the olive paste proceeds to the malaxer PIERALISI with a 2-ton capacity. If required, the operator can divide the malaxer into two separate vessels, each with an independent outlet. This option allows more control over the feeding process to the decanter. Additionally, it improves flexibility in handling various olive batches. For this reason, the malaxing stage becomes highly adaptable. Meanwhile, it maintains optimal mixing conditions for oil extraction. As such, the line supports both continuous and batch workflows.
Separation and Oil Extraction
The PIERALISI EFFE 3 decanter centrifuge forms the core of the Used Line for olive oil production PIERALISI 700 kg/h. This unit automatically separates the solid pomace from the liquid phase and supports a capacity of 700 kg/h. Importantly, it operates in both two-phase and three-phase modes, depending on the processing goals. Subsequently, the separator PIERALISI P1500/2000 (10 Hp) performs the final clarification step.

Monoblock Structure
The Used Filling Monoblock for beer 800 bph consists of three separate units: an automatic rinser, an isobaric filler with a double vacuum system, and a crown capper. This configuration optimizes the management of rinsing, filling, and sealing phases. As a result, the system ensures suitability for processing beer in 0.5-liter glass bottles. Moreover, this modular layout facilitates maintenance and replacement, therefore increasing operational reliability.
Rotary Rinser ZPC-12
Lholhccqewqxg Rjqoh
The rinser in the Used Filling Monoblock for beer 800 bph operates with a continuous rotation system and uses 12 gripping clamps. First, the operating cycle handles bottle entry. Then, it performs internal rinsing with treated water, followed by dripping and final exit. The machine handles glass bottles with a height between 150 and 330 mm and a diameter between 50 and 90 mm. It processes 600 to 800 bottles per hour. The installed motor delivers 1.5 kW of power. Additionally, the design allows rapid changeovers between bottle formats, which enhances production flexibility.
Isobaric Filling with Double Vacuum
The BFP-12 filling unit, at the heart of the Used Filling Monoblock for beer 800 bph, includes 12 filling valves and applies an isobaric process with double vacuum. Specifically, the system performs two evacuation cycles and CO₂ reinjections before the filling stage. Consequently, it significantly reduces residual oxygen and preserves beer quality. It supports bottle volumes from 250 to 1000 ml. Furthermore, the unit integrates key components such as a Southern Pump, a Mitsubishi PLC, a THINEDA touchscreen, Korean-made sensors, and AUTONICS pneumatic systems. This machine also operates with a 1.5 kW motor. In terms of control, the electrical interface provides real-time adjustments, thus improving accuracy during production.
Crown Capping Machine ZDS-3
The crown capper of the Used Filling Monoblock for beer 800 bph applies metal crown caps to glass beer bottles. The machine includes 3 capping heads and operates with a continuous rotary motion. It handles bottles up to 330 mm in height and caps with diameters from 20 to 30 mm (cP size), compatible with the normal European neck type. Notably, the capper reaches up to 1500 bottles per hour, thereby providing an operational buffer that prevents bottlenecks downstream of the filler. Condition: used, Year of construction: 2004, Functionality: fully functional, The ALWID-Krone-NV is a 6-head semi-automatic vacuum filler.
The machine is made of stainless steel and is especially suitable for filling fruit juices, wine, spirits, vinegar, and other non-carbonated liquids into glass bottles. Different bottle shapes and sizes can be used without the need for format parts. The vacuum filling system allows for precise filling accuracy; excess product in the bottle is sucked out and returned to the product tank. The filling process is carried out via pneumatically controlled filling valves.
